Ticket: Missed pick-up — HSM unit. The scheduled courier from Larkspur Secure Transit did not arrive at Dock 4 during the Tuesday afternoon window, so the Veilbox-7 hardware security module remains in the sealed cage at the Brinmore warehouse. The device is tamper-evident packed and must not be re-boxed. A replacement run is booked for Thursday morning with driver verification required. The confidential hand-over instruction for the courier is as follows.

dispatch memo: the sorius tamius courier leaves the praeth ledger at gate 4873 under passcode 928014

## v5.2.0 — PDF invoice renderer rewrite

Replaced the legacy Wrenfold invoice renderer with a layout-engine-based pipeline. Fonts are now embedded as subsets, fixing the glyph-fallback bug on multilingual invoices, and page breaks respect line-item groups. Maintainers should note the renderer is deterministic: identical input yields byte-identical output, which the golden-file tests rely on. Template changes must regenerate the goldens. Design rationale and ownership questions should be directed to the engineer named below.

approver of yahap-kaduf = Oliael Casdor

Subject: On-call handoff — Stormrelay fan-out

Hi Delia,

Stormrelay fans weather alerts out to regional subscribers, and latency matters: anything over ninety seconds triggers a page. Check queue depth per region first, then the publisher heartbeat. Never restart all workers at once — drain one shard at a time to avoid duplicate alerts. The full operational guide is documented internally here.

dashboard of fajef-tagag = https://gitlab.ordingrid.local/projects/deploy/secrets/settings/86c7687d0c1ab34e